Râches (French pronunciation: [ʁaʃ]) is a commune in the Nord department in northern France.[3]

Heraldry

Arms of Râches
Arms of Râches
The arms of Râches are blazoned :
Or, a lion gules, armed and langued azure. (cf Pont-l'Abbé, Escarmain and Haussy)
